A cordon is in place after an incident at a Spennymoor pub overnight.

Emergency services were called to the Quinn’s Inn on the High Street just before 12.30am on Saturday (November 22).

Eyewitnesses reported seeing police outside a short time later, and a cordon remains in place this morning. Paramedics were stood down on route to the incident.

A North East Ambulance Service spokesperson said: "We received a call for an incident at Quinn's Inn on High Street, Spennymoor at 12.28am on Saturday (November 22).

“We dispatched one ambulance crew but were stood down by police before arriving at the incident."
